Flugdecks
Flugdecks, also known as flight decks, are the upper surfaces of an aircraft carrier, amphibious assault ship, or other large naval vessel designed for the launch and recovery of aircraft. These expansive, reinforced platforms serve as a miniature airfield at sea. The primary function of a flugdeck is to provide a safe and stable area for aircraft operations, including takeoffs, landings, and taxiing.
